raw.s
来自「君正早期ucos系统(只有早期的才不没有打包成库),MPLAYER,文件系统,图」· S 代码 · 共 2,453 行 · 第 1/3 页
S
2,453 行
.size h261_demuxer, 64h261_demuxer:.word $LC17.word $LC18.word 0.word h261_probe.word video_read_header.word raw_read_partial_packet.word raw_read_close.space 8.word 256.word $LC17.word 4.space 16.globl h261_muxer.section .rodata.str1.4.align 2$LC19:.ascii "video/x-h261\000".data.align 2.type h261_muxer, @object.size h261_muxer, 64h261_muxer:.word $LC17.word $LC18.word $LC19.word $LC17.word 0.word 0.word 4.word 0.word raw_write_packet.space 4.word 128.space 20.globl h263_demuxer.section .rodata.str1.4.align 2$LC20:.ascii "h263\000".align 2$LC21:.ascii "raw h263\000".data.align 2.type h263_demuxer, @object.size h263_demuxer, 64h263_demuxer:.word $LC20.word $LC21.word 0.word h263_probe.word video_read_header.word raw_read_partial_packet.word raw_read_close.space 8.word 256.space 4.word 5.space 16.globl h263_muxer.section .rodata.str1.4.align 2$LC22:.ascii "video/x-h263\000".data.align 2.type h263_muxer, @object.size h263_muxer, 64h263_muxer:.word $LC20.word $LC21.word $LC22.word $LC20.word 0.word 0.word 5.word 0.word raw_write_packet.space 4.word 128.space 20.globl m4v_demuxer.section .rodata.str1.4.align 2$LC23:.ascii "m4v\000".align 2$LC24:.ascii "raw MPEG4 video format\000".data.align 2.type m4v_demuxer, @object.size m4v_demuxer, 64m4v_demuxer:.word $LC23.word $LC24.word 0.word mpeg4video_probe.word video_read_header.word raw_read_partial_packet.word raw_read_close.space 8.word 256.word $LC23.word 13.space 16.globl m4v_muxer.align 2.type m4v_muxer, @object.size m4v_muxer, 64m4v_muxer:.word $LC23.word $LC24.word 0.word $LC23.word 0.word 0.word 13.word 0.word raw_write_packet.space 4.word 128.space 20.globl h264_demuxer.section .rodata.str1.4.align 2$LC25:.ascii "h264\000".align 2$LC26:.ascii "raw H264 video format\000".align 2$LC27:.ascii "h26l,h264,264\000".data.align 2.type h264_demuxer, @object.size h264_demuxer, 64h264_demuxer:.word $LC25.word $LC26.word 0.word 0.word video_read_header.word raw_read_partial_packet.word raw_read_close.space 8.word 256.word $LC27.word 28.space 16.globl h264_muxer.align 2.type h264_muxer, @object.size h264_muxer, 64h264_muxer:.word $LC25.word $LC26.word 0.word $LC25.word 0.word 0.word 28.word 0.word raw_write_packet.space 4.word 128.space 20.globl mpegvideo_demuxer.section .rodata.str1.4.align 2$LC28:.ascii "mpegvideo\000".align 2$LC29:.ascii "MPEG video\000".data.align 2.type mpegvideo_demuxer, @object.size mpegvideo_demuxer, 64mpegvideo_demuxer:.word $LC28.word $LC29.word 0.word mpegvideo_probe.word video_read_header.word raw_read_partial_packet.word raw_read_close.space 8.word 256.space 4.word 1.space 16.globl mpeg1video_muxer.section .rodata.str1.4.align 2$LC30:.ascii "mpeg1video\000".align 2$LC31:.ascii "video/x-mpeg\000".align 2$LC32:.ascii "mpg,mpeg,m1v\000".data.align 2.type mpeg1video_muxer, @object.size mpeg1video_muxer, 64mpeg1video_muxer:.word $LC30.word $LC29.word $LC31.word $LC32.word 0.word 0.word 1.word 0.word raw_write_packet.space 4.word 128.space 20.globl mpeg2video_muxer.section .rodata.str1.4.align 2$LC33:.ascii "mpeg2video\000".align 2$LC34:.ascii "MPEG2 video\000".align 2$LC35:.ascii "m2v\000".data.align 2.type mpeg2video_muxer, @object.size mpeg2video_muxer, 64mpeg2video_muxer:.word $LC33.word $LC34.word 0.word $LC35.word 0.word 0.word 2.word 0.word raw_write_packet.space 4.word 128.space 20.globl mjpeg_demuxer.section .rodata.str1.4.align 2$LC36:.ascii "mjpeg\000".align 2$LC37:.ascii "MJPEG video\000".align 2$LC38:.ascii "mjpg,mjpeg\000".data.align 2.type mjpeg_demuxer, @object.size mjpeg_demuxer, 64mjpeg_demuxer:.word $LC36.word $LC37.word 0.word 0.word video_read_header.word raw_read_partial_packet.word raw_read_close.space 8.word 256.word $LC38.word 8.space 16.globl ingenient_demuxer.section .rodata.str1.4.align 2$LC39:.ascii "ingenient\000".align 2$LC40:.ascii "Ingenient MJPEG\000".align 2$LC41:.ascii "cgi\000".data.align 2.type ingenient_demuxer, @object.size ingenient_demuxer, 64ingenient_demuxer:.word $LC39.word $LC40.word 0.word 0.word video_read_header.word ingenient_read_packet.word raw_read_close.space 8.word 256.word $LC41.word 8.space 16.globl mjpeg_muxer.section .rodata.str1.4.align 2$LC42:.ascii "video/x-mjpeg\000".data.align 2.type mjpeg_muxer, @object.size mjpeg_muxer, 64mjpeg_muxer:.word $LC36.word $LC37.word $LC42.word $LC38.word 0.word 0.word 8.word 0.word raw_write_packet.space 4.word 128.space 20.globl vc1_demuxer.section .rodata.str1.4.align 2$LC43:.ascii "vc1\000".align 2$LC44:.ascii "raw vc1\000".data.align 2.type vc1_demuxer, @object.size vc1_demuxer, 64vc1_demuxer:.word $LC43.word $LC44.word 0.word 0.word video_read_header.word raw_read_partial_packet.word raw_read_close.space 12.word $LC43.word 73.space 16.globl pcm_s16le_demuxer.section .rodata.str1.4.align 2$LC45:.ascii "s16le\000".align 2$LC46:.ascii "pcm signed 16 bit little endian format\000".align 2$LC47:.ascii "sw\000".data.align 2.type pcm_s16le_demuxer, @object.size pcm_s16le_demuxer, 64pcm_s16le_demuxer:.word $LC45.word $LC46.word 0.word 0.word raw_read_header.word raw_read_packet.word raw_read_close.word pcm_read_seek.space 4.word 256.word $LC47.word 65536.space 16.globl pcm_s16le_muxer.align 2.type pcm_s16le_muxer, @object.size pcm_s16le_muxer, 64pcm_s16le_muxer:.word $LC45.word $LC46.word 0.word $LC47.word 0.word 65536.word 0.word 0.word raw_write_packet.space 4.word 128.space 20.globl pcm_s16be_demuxer.section .rodata.str1.4.align 2$LC48:.ascii "s16be\000".align 2$LC49:.ascii "pcm signed 16 bit big endian format\000".data.align 2.type pcm_s16be_demuxer, @object.size pcm_s16be_demuxer, 64pcm_s16be_demuxer:.word $LC48.word $LC49.word 0.word 0.word raw_read_header.word raw_read_packet.word raw_read_close.word pcm_read_seek.space 4.word 256.word 0.word 65537.space 16.globl pcm_s16be_muxer.align 2.type pcm_s16be_muxer, @object.size pcm_s16be_muxer, 64pcm_s16be_muxer:.word $LC48.word $LC49.word 0.word 0.word 0.word 65537.word 0.word 0.word raw_write_packet.space 4.word 128.space 20.globl pcm_u16le_demuxer.section .rodata.str1.4.align 2$LC50:.ascii "u16le\000".align 2$LC51:.ascii "pcm unsigned 16 bit little endian format\000".align 2$LC52:.ascii "uw\000".data.align 2.type pcm_u16le_demuxer, @object.size pcm_u16le_demuxer, 64pcm_u16le_demuxer:.word $LC50.word $LC51.word 0.word 0.word raw_read_header.word raw_read_packet.word raw_read_close.word pcm_read_seek.space 4.word 256.word $LC52.word 65538.space 16.globl pcm_u16le_muxer.align 2.type pcm_u16le_muxer, @object.size pcm_u16le_muxer, 64pcm_u16le_muxer:.word $LC50.word $LC51.word 0.word $LC52.word 0.word 65538.word 0.word 0.word raw_write_packet.space 4.word 128.space 20.globl pcm_u16be_demuxer.section .rodata.str1.4.align 2$LC53:.ascii "u16be\000".align 2$LC54:.ascii "pcm unsigned 16 bit big endian format\000".data.align 2.type pcm_u16be_demuxer, @object.size pcm_u16be_demuxer, 64pcm_u16be_demuxer:.word $LC53.word $LC54.word 0.word 0.word raw_read_header.word raw_read_packet.word raw_read_close.word pcm_read_seek.space 4.word 256.word 0.word 65539.space 16.globl pcm_u16be_muxer.align 2.type pcm_u16be_muxer, @object.size pcm_u16be_muxer, 64pcm_u16be_muxer:.word $LC53.word $LC54.word 0.word 0.word 0.word 65539.word 0.word 0.word raw_write_packet.space 4.word 128.space 20.globl pcm_s8_demuxer.section .rodata.str1.4.align 2$LC55:.ascii "s8\000".align 2$LC56:.ascii "pcm signed 8 bit format\000".align 2$LC57:.ascii "sb\000".data.align 2.type pcm_s8_demuxer, @object.size pcm_s8_demuxer, 64pcm_s8_demuxer:.word $LC55.word $LC56.word 0.word 0.word raw_read_header.word raw_read_packet.word raw_read_close.word pcm_read_seek.space 4.word 256.word $LC57.word 65540.space 16.globl pcm_s8_muxer.align 2.type pcm_s8_muxer, @object.size pcm_s8_muxer, 64pcm_s8_muxer:.word $LC55.word $LC56.word 0.word $LC57.word 0.word 65540.word 0.word 0.word raw_write_packet.space 4.word 128.space 20.globl pcm_u8_demuxer.section .rodata.str1.4.align 2$LC58:.ascii "u8\000".align 2$LC59:.ascii "pcm unsigned 8 bit format\000".align 2$LC60:.ascii "ub\000".data.align 2.type pcm_u8_demuxer, @object.size pcm_u8_demuxer, 64pcm_u8_demuxer:.word $LC58.word $LC59.word 0.word 0.word raw_read_header.word raw_read_packet.word raw_read_close.word pcm_read_seek.space 4.word 256.word $LC60.word 65541.space 16.globl pcm_u8_muxer.align 2.type pcm_u8_muxer, @object.size pcm_u8_muxer, 64pcm_u8_muxer:.word $LC58.word $LC59.word 0.word $LC60.word 0.word 65541.word 0.word 0.word raw_write_packet.space 4.word 128.space 20.globl pcm_mulaw_demuxer.section .rodata.str1.4.align 2$LC61:.ascii "mulaw\000".align 2$LC62:.ascii "pcm mu law format\000".align 2$LC63:.ascii "ul\000".data.align 2.type pcm_mulaw_demuxer, @object.size pcm_mulaw_demuxer, 64pcm_mulaw_demuxer:.word $LC61.word $LC62.word 0.word 0.word raw_read_header.word raw_read_packet.word raw_read_close.word pcm_read_seek.space 4.word 256.word $LC63.word 65542.space 16.globl pcm_mulaw_muxer.align 2.type pcm_mulaw_muxer, @object.size pcm_mulaw_muxer, 64pcm_mulaw_muxer:.word $LC61.word $LC62.word 0.word $LC63.word 0.word 65542.word 0.word 0.word raw_write_packet.space 4.word 128.space 20.globl pcm_alaw_demuxer.section .rodata.str1.4.align 2$LC64:.ascii "alaw\000".align 2$LC65:.ascii "pcm A law format\000".align 2$LC66:.ascii "al\000".data.align 2.type pcm_alaw_demuxer, @object.size pcm_alaw_demuxer, 64pcm_alaw_demuxer:.word $LC64.word $LC65.word 0.word 0.word raw_read_header.word raw_read_packet.word raw_read_close.word pcm_read_seek.space 4.word 256.word $LC66.word 65543.space 16.globl pcm_alaw_muxer.align 2.type pcm_alaw_muxer, @object.size pcm_alaw_muxer, 64pcm_alaw_muxer:.word $LC64.word $LC65.word 0.word $LC66.word 0.word 65543.word 0.word 0.word raw_write_packet.space 4.word 128.space 20.globl rawvideo_demuxer.section .rodata.str1.4.align 2$LC67:.ascii "rawvideo\000".align 2$LC68:.ascii "raw video format\000".align 2$LC69:.ascii "yuv,cif,qcif,rgb\000".data.align 2.type rawvideo_demuxer, @object.size rawvideo_demuxer, 64rawvideo_demuxer:.word $LC67.word $LC68.word 0.word 0.word raw_read_header.word rawvideo_read_packet.word raw_read_close.space 8.word 256.word $LC69.word 14.space 16.globl rawvideo_muxer.section .rodata.str1.4.align 2$LC70:.ascii "yuv,rgb\000".data.align 2.type rawvideo_muxer, @object.size rawvideo_muxer, 64rawvideo_muxer:.word $LC67.word $LC68.word 0.word $LC70.word 0.word 0.word 14.word 0.word raw_write_packet.space 4.word 128.space 20.globl null_muxer.section .rodata.str1.4.align 2$LC71:.ascii "null\000".align 2$LC72:.ascii "null video format\000".data.align 2.type null_muxer, @object.size null_muxer, 64null_muxer:.word $LC71.word $LC72.word 0.word 0.word 0.word 65536.word 14.word 0.word null_write_packet.space 4.word 161.space 20.rdata.align 2.type header.5904, @object.size header.5904, 8header.5904:.byte -124.byte 16.byte -1.byte -1.byte -1.byte -1.byte 30.byte 0.align 2.type header.5894, @object.size header.5894, 8header.5894:.byte 102.byte 76.byte 97.byte 67.byte -128.byte 0.byte 0.byte 34.ident "GCC: (GNU) 4.1.2"
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?